The Winners of the 2006 Hoscars!
Movie stars may long for an Oscar, but hostel owners want
to win a "Hoscar!" Last night in Dublin, Hostelworld.com, the leading provider
of online lodging reservations to the budget, independent and youth travel
market, rolled out the red carpet for an international audience of hostel owners
and other industry luminaries during its third annual Hoscars award ceremony.
The winner of the award for "Best Hostel of 2005" was
Friendly Fun Frank's Backpackers in Riga, Latvia. Speaking at the award
ceremony, Frank Kerry, owner of Friendly Fun Frank's Backpackers, said he was
"over the moon" when asked how he felt after winning the award. "We've only been
open ten months and we wouldn't have thought in our dreams that this recognition
would be possible." Frank added that it's the personal touch that makes his
hostel so popular. "It is a personal place. When people first come in we greet
them, give them a complimentary drink, and give them the dos and don'ts about
Riga. Basically we look after them from the moment they walk in. From the
outside, our building is nothing. But when backpackers walk in, they're
surprised. They're taken by the hand from the time they enter to the time they
leave. Obviously they appreciate it because you see the reviews and the comments
they make."
More than 500,000 hostel users voted in this year's
competition, selecting winning hostels from the more than 10,000 properties
featured on Hostelworld.com. The travelers, who booked their hostel stays
online, were surveyed after their stays and asked to grade their hostel based on
six different criteria: character, security, location, staff, fun and
cleanliness. The coveted Hoscar awards were announced during Hostelworld.com's
second annual Hostel Conference, which took place in the Hilton Hotel, Dublin,
and featured speakers on a variety of topics relevant to the hostel industry
including yield management, branding, crisis management and low-cost airfares.
The awards were presented at a ceremony in the Temple Bar Music Center in Dublin
and were attended by more than 300 hostel owners and managers from around the
world.
Hostelworld.com's Top Ten Hostels in the World are:
1. Friendly Fun Frank's Backpacker Hostel, Riga, Latvia
2. Picasso's Corner Backpacker Hostel, Malaga, Spain
3. Mama's Hostel, Krakow, Poland
4. Oasis Backpackers Hostel, Granada, Spain
5. Athens Backpackers, Athens, Greece
6. Wombats City Hostel, Munich, Germany
7. Mucho Madrid, Madrid, Spain
8. Hôme Deluxe, Valencia, Spain
9. Indigo Youth Hostel, Valencia, Spain
10. Funky Backpackers, Granada, Spain
The Hoscars also recognize several other categories
important to travelers. These winners include: -- Best Small Hostel: Nord
Hostel, St Petersburg, Russia -- Best Large Hostel: Wake Up! Sydney, Australia
-- Most Secure: Mucho Madrid, Madrid, Spain -- Cleanest: East Seven Berlin
Hostel, Berlin, Germany -- Best Staff: Picasso's Corner Backpackers Hostel,
Malaga, Spain -- Best Character: Red Lantern House, Beijing, China -- Most Fun:
Oasis Backpackers Hostel, Granada, Spain -- Best Location: Mama's Hostel,
Krakow, Poland. All winning hostels received the prestigious 'Hoscar,' a
gold-plated statuette of a seasoned backpacker. For additional information and
